Ian P. Moloney, the Head of Policy and Regulatory Affairs at the American Fintech Council, dives into the world of Earned Wage Access (EWA), a service empowering workers to access wages before payday. He discusses the benefits of EWA and the pressing regulatory challenges that accompany its rising popularity. The conversation also highlights the importance of establishing a unified federal regulatory framework, collaborating with organizations to create consistent rules, and the evolving relationship between fintech firms and traditional banks in this innovative landscape.

INSIGHT

EWA Explained

  • Earned Wage Access (EWA) allows workers to access earned wages before payday.
  • It offers a non-recourse alternative to traditional credit products.
INSIGHT

EWA Economics

  • EWA providers profit from interchange fees and optional expedited transaction charges.
  • Some providers offer broader subscriptions with financial planning tools.
INSIGHT

EWA Regulation

  • EWA faces regulatory challenges, as some try to classify it as credit despite key differences.
  • This misclassification could prevent EWA providers from serving consumers.
